As a bakery apprentice you will be working either in a traditional craft bakery, large automated processing plant, a specialist retail shop or supermarket.
This qualification covers a wide range of craft & automated baking techniques, as well as good service & retail skills to confirm occupational competence.
Currently, the qualification is available within the Food and Drink Apprenticeship framework. However, learners may wish to achieve this qualification outside of the apprenticeship
framework where this better meets their learning and development needs or training plan and future progression goals.
This qualification offers learners the opportunity to develop skills and knowledge required to prove competence at work. It will also suit learners who are competent at specialist bakery industry activities and are looking for ways of developing their existing skills and knowledge, perhaps to support product development, advanced craft skills or
managing sales and technical operations.

The BSc (Hons) Agri-Produce and Supply Chain Management has been developed in order to best prepare students for managing multi-disciplined teams in today’s fast-paced food manufacturing environments.
Shaped by major food industry employers, this degree offers a strategic overview of this innovative and fast-moving industry. The course aims to provide students with specialist knowledge of food factory processing and automation, management, quality assurance and new process development.
